netdevice=interface
This entry defines the client's network interface that must be used for the
network installation. It is only necessary if the client is equipped with several
network cards and must be adapted accordingly. In case of a single network
card, this entry can be omitted.
install=nfs://ip_instserver/path_instsource/CD1
This entry defines the NFS server and the installation source for the client
installation. Replace ip_instserver with the actual IP address of your
installation server. path_instsource should be replaced with the actual
path to the installation sources. HTTP, FTP, or SMB sources are addressed
in a similar manner, except for the protocol prefix, which should read http,
ftp, or smb.
IMPORTANT
If you need to pass other boot options to the installation routines,
such as SSH or VNC boot parameters, append them to the install
entry. An overview of parameters and some examples are given in
Section 4.4, "Booting the Target System for Installation" (page 76).
An example /srv/tftpboot/pxelinux.cfg/default file follows.
Adjust the protocol prefix for the installation source to match your network setup
and specify your preferred method of connecting to the installer by adding the
vnc and vncpassword or the usessh and sshpassword options to the
install entry. The lines separated by \ must be entered as one continuous
line without a line break and without the \.
default linux
# default
label linux
kernel linux
append initrd=initrd ramdisk_size=65536 insmod=e100 \
install=nfs://ip_instserver/path_instsource/product/CD1
# failsafe
label failsafe
kernel linux
append initrd=initrd ramdisk_size=65536 ide=nodma apm=off acpi=off \
insmod=e100 install=nfs://ip_instserver/path_instsource/product/CD1
